fixing the version generation to deal with individual package build
[maemo-efl] / trunk / etk / debian / control
index 32e30a5..af2f473 100644 (file)
@@ -2,21 +2,31 @@ Source: etk
 Section: libs
 Priority: optional
 Maintainer: Maemo-EFL Team <maemo-efl-devel@garage.maemo.org>
-Build-Depends: debhelper (>= 4.0.0), autotools-dev, libevas-dev, libecore-dev, libedje-dev
+Build-Depends: cdbs, quilt, debhelper (>= 4.0.0), autotools-dev, libevas0-dev (>= 0.9.9.043-maemo1), libecore0-dev (>= 0.9.9.043-maemo1), libedje0-dev (>= 0.9.9.043-maemo1), edje0-bin (>= 0.9.9.043-maemo1)
 Standards-Version: 3.7.2
 
 Package: libetk0
 Architecture: any
 Section: libs
-Depends: ${shlibs:Depends}, libevas, libecore, libedje, libetk0-engine-evas-software-x11, libetk0-engine-evas-software-x11-16
+Depends: ${shlibs:Depends}, libevas0 (>= 0.9.9.043-maemo1), libecore0 (>= 0.9.9.043-maemo1), libecore0-imf-evas (>= 0.9.9.043-maemo1), libedje0 (>= 0.9.9.043-maemo1), libetk0-engine-evas-software-x11 (= ${Source-Version}), libetk0-engine-evas-software-x11-16 (= ${Source-Version})
 Provides: libetk
 Description: A widget toolkit based on the EFL
  ETK is a widget toolkit based on the enlightenment foundation libraries.
 
+#Package: libetk0-engine-fb
+#Architecture: any
+#Section: libs
+#Depends: ${shlibs:Depends}, libetk0 (= ${Source-Version}), libevas0 (>= 0.9.9.042-maemo6), libecore0 (>= 0.9.9.042-maemo5), libedje0 (>= 0.5.0.042-maemo6)
+#Provides: libetk-engine-fb
+#Description: Framebuffer engine for Etk
+# ETK is a widget toolkit based on the enlightenment foundation libraries.
+# .
+# This package provides the framebuffer device render engine.
+
 Package: libetk0-engine-evas
 Architecture: any
 Section: libs
-Depends: ${shlibs:Depends}, libevas, libecore, libedje, libetk0
+Depends: ${shlibs:Depends}, libevas0 (>= 0.9.9.043-maemo1), libecore0 (>= 0.9.9.043-maemo1), libedje0 (>= 0.9.9.043-maemo1), libetk0 (= ${Source-Version})
 Provides: libetk-engine-evas
 Description: Evas engine for Etk
  ETK is a widget toolkit based on the enlightenment foundation libraries.
@@ -26,7 +36,7 @@ Description: Evas engine for Etk
 Package: libetk0-engine-evas-x11
 Architecture: any
 Section: libs
-Depends: ${shlibs:Depends}, libevas, libecore, libedje, libetk0, libetk0-engine-evas
+Depends: ${shlibs:Depends}, libevas0 (>= 0.9.9.043-maemo1), libecore0 (>= 0.9.9.043-maemo1), libedje0 (>= 0.9.9.043-maemo1), libetk0 (= ${Source-Version}), libetk0-engine-evas (= ${Source-Version})
 Provides: libetk-engine-evas-x11
 Description: X11 engine for Etk
  ETK is a widget toolkit based on the enlightenment foundation libraries.
@@ -36,7 +46,7 @@ Description: X11 engine for Etk
 Package: libetk0-engine-evas-software-x11
 Architecture: any
 Section: libs
-Depends: ${shlibs:Depends}, libevas, libecore, libedje, libetk0, libetk0-engine-evas-x11
+Depends: ${shlibs:Depends}, libevas0 (>= 0.9.9.043-maemo1), libecore0 (>= 0.9.9.043-maemo1), libedje0 (>= 0.9.9.043-maemo1), libetk0 (= ${Source-Version}), libetk0-engine-evas-x11 (= ${Source-Version})
 Provides: libetk-engine-evas-software-x11
 Description: X11 software engine for Etk
  ETK is a widget toolkit based on the enlightenment foundation libraries.
@@ -46,7 +56,7 @@ Description: X11 software engine for Etk
 Package: libetk0-engine-evas-software-x11-16
 Architecture: any
 Section: libs
-Depends: ${shlibs:Depends}, libevas, libecore, libedje, libetk0, libetk0-engine-evas-x11, libetk0-engine-evas-software-x11
+Depends: ${shlibs:Depends}, libevas0 (>= 0.9.9.043-maemo1), libecore0 (>= 0.9.9.043-maemo1), libedje0 (>= 0.9.9.043-maemo1), libetk0 (= ${Source-Version}), libetk0-engine-evas-x11 (= ${Source-Version}), libetk0-engine-evas-software-x11 (= ${Source-Version})
 Provides: libetk-engine-evas-software-x11-16
 Description: X11 software engine for Etk optimized for 16 bits
  ETK is a widget toolkit based on the enlightenment foundation libraries.
@@ -56,7 +66,7 @@ Description: X11 software engine for Etk optimized for 16 bits
 Package: libetk0-engine-all
 Architecture: any
 Section: libs
-Depends: libevas, libecore, libedje, libetk0, libetk0-engine-evas-x11, libetk0-engine-evas, libetk0-engine-evas-software-x11, libetk0-engine-evas-software-x11-16
+Depends: libetk0-engine-evas-x11 (= ${Source-Version}), libetk0-engine-evas (= ${Source-Version}), libetk0-engine-evas-software-x11 (= ${Source-Version}), libetk0-engine-evas-software-x11-16 (= ${Source-Version})
 Provides: libetk-engine-all
 Description: Virtual package provfing all engines for Etk
  ETK is a widget toolkit based on the enlightenment foundation libraries.
@@ -66,8 +76,15 @@ Description: Virtual package provfing all engines for Etk
 Package: libetk0-dev
 Architecture: any
 Section: libdevel
-Depends: libevas0-dev, libecore0-dev, libedje0-dev, libetk0
+Depends: libevas0-dev (>= 0.9.9.043-maemo1), libecore0-dev (>= 0.9.9.043-maemo1), libedje0-dev (>= 0.9.9.043-maemo1), libetk0 (= ${Source-Version})
 Provides: libetk-dev
 Description: Etk headers, static libraries and documentation
  Headers, static libraries and documentation for the ETK widget library.
 
+#Package: etk0-bin
+#Architecture: any
+#Section: libs
+#Depends: ${shlibs:Depends}
+#Provides: etk-bin
+#Description: Tools that support libetk
+# This package contains etk_test.